Azur Promilia teams generally use one of two basic compositions.
- A hypercarry composition with one DPS character and two support characters
- A balanced composition with one DPS character, one breaker, and one support character
At present, however, high-tier DPS characters can already deplete enemy stance gauges effectively. Unless endgame content features enemies with exceptionally large stance gauges, hypercarry compositions will likely remain the primary option.
Shalle is currently the dominant meta character. Eruption characters do not consume Tuning, so they can easily maintain the maximum number of Tuning Marks. In addition to overwhelming burst damage, Shalle has Super Armor and an enemy-grouping skill, making her a versatile character. No one is likely to question Shalle's status as a meta character.
Shalle's only weakness is flying enemies that move constantly, but Xiaoyu is a ranged DPS who covers that weakness. Wind is notably favored in this game. Wind Kibo have exclusive access to several excellent skills, and Wind Tuning also provides strong bonuses. These advantages firmly establish Xiaoyu as a ranged DPS who can use Star Decision Skills repeatedly.
